The sign-up process for is in fact pretty long: it took me about 20 to 30 minutes to finish, so make certain you set aside time to finish it because if you stop mid-sign-up and exit your internet browser, it will not conserve your answers and you’ll need to start all over once again.

You can register by clicking any of the green buttons on the homepage, which will ask you to confirm what kind of treatment you have an interest in, though as we said before if you click anything besides talk treatment, you’ll be rerouted to one of’s other websites.
From there, you’ll be asked a series of questions in an intake survey about your gender identity, age, sexual preference, and relationship status. It is worth noting that the company offers a range of choices for explaining your gender identity and sexual orientation. You can pick from woman, male, non-binary, transfeminine, transmasculine, agender, “I do not know”, “Choose not to say”, and “Other” for explaining your gender identity. Relatively, provides users more options to explain their gender than Talkspace does. In detailing your sexual orientation, you are offered the options of straight, gay, lesbian, bi/pan, “Prefer not to state”, “Questioning”, queer, nonsexual, “I do not know”, and “Other”.
